Bob:
Try reformatting the card and see if the transfer software will recognize =
it. To reformat the card, press 1+3+*+# twice.
Do you know if you have an AMD chipset?

Dear List:
It's been a week since I have gotten the Bookport, and I seem no =
further
along than I was on day one. I am working in a Windows 2000 Professional
environment. I am using Norton Personal Firewall and Norton Anti Virus. =
I
use Jaws version 5.00.62. I have only been able to get the File Transfer
program to work infrequently. Most of the time I get the message Bookport
Not Connected. Here are the steps that I have taken.
I have uninstalled the software. Then I reinstalled the software with
the Bookport connected to my computer. I did this with both Norton Anti
Virus and Norton Personal Firewall disabled. The results were inconsistent=
at best.
I have tried starting the computer with Bookport connected and =
accessing
the file transfer utility, but I get the same message "Bookport not
connected." I have tried starting the computer, disabling both Anti Virus
and the Personal Firewall, but I get the same message "Bookport not
connected."
Now here's two interesting items. If I go into My Computer, I see =
and
can look at the Bookport drive (F on my system), but the File Transfer
program says, you guessed it, "Bookport not connected." Also, sometimes
when I remove the device from the computer, it stops working. I have to
take the batteries out to reset the defaults.
I am afraid that I have tried so many different combinations of things
that I am not sure from what point to start. The file transfer program =
has
only started once when I plugged the machine into the computer.
Any help will be greatly appreciated. Also tips on how you connect,
disconnect the machine to the computer will be appreciated. Thanks for =
your
help.
